2. Possible Threats And Issues Of Refractive Surgical Treatment



Refractive surgical procedure is a kind of surgical treatment that is done to change the shape of the eye's cornea to ensure that light entering the eye can be correctly concentrated onto the retina. Just like any type of operation, there are certain risks related to refractive surgical procedure. It is very important to comprehend these potential risks and difficulties prior to undertaking any kind of type of refractive surgical procedure.

Common threats related to refractive surgery include infection, loss of vision, completely dry eyes, glow or halos around lights, and under-correction or over-correction of vision. Dry eyes are likewise a common complication as a result of decreased tear production as a result of nerve damage brought on by laser therapy. Glare and halos around lights can be triggered by an irregular corneal surface and may need additional treatments to fix them. Finally, under-correction or over-correction takes place when vision has actually not been fixed appropriately for either nearsightedness or farsightedness.

3. How To Decrease The Threat Of Refractive Surgical Procedure Problems

It is very important to understand what actions you can take to reduce the threat of issues when thinking about refractive surgical procedure. Pre-operative assessment is crucial, as your eye doctor will certainly require to see to it your eyes are in health before any type of procedure happens. Furthermore, it's crucial that you adhere to all post-operative instructions as closely as feasible. This consists of participating in follow-up check outs with your surgeon and preventing tasks or contact lenses that might harm your eyes, such as swimming or contact sporting activities, up until your vision is completely recovered.



Additionally, it's wise to research the surgeon that will be doing the procedure in order to ensure they have plenty of experience with this sort of operation and are current on the current advancements in refractive surgical treatment innovation. To even more lower danger, ask questions throughout assessments so you know precisely what to anticipate throughout the procedure and attend to any type of problems you might have beforehand. Taking these safety measures can aid reduce the possibilities of experiencing issues following refractive surgical treatment.
